Effects of Chemical Insecticide Residues and Household Surface Type on a <i>Beauveria bassiana-</i>Based Biopesticide (Aprehend<sup>®</sup>) for Bed Bug Management
The biopesticide Aprehend, containing spores of the entomopathogenic fungus <i>Beauveria bassiana</i>, is a biological control agent for the management of the common bed bug (<i>Cimex lectularius</i> L.) (Hemiptera: Cimicidae). The spores are applied in strategically placed b...
